Meet Hester. A child of dark beginnings and few words. Living a painfully sheltered existence forced upon her by reclusive parents, Hester befriends the inanimate objects in her sheltered life: Cat, Broom, Handle and Axe all speak to her, urging Hester to go out into the world and enjoy the rich experience of life.

When Hester’s parents are forced to send her to school, the little girl is overjoyed at meeting children her own age and making her first real friend – Mary. But her pleasure is cruelly taken away from her and she returns to the overwhelming oppressiveness of home.

But no one can stop Hester from growing up and it is when innocence becomes experience that she finds the strength to take action. All she has endured in her short life culminates in a climactic moment that will change her life forever.
